Access Filesize Limit
Hi.
I've been working on a database system which is based on an Access'97 Database.
The problem I've come across is that an Access'97 database can only be 1GB large. When looking in to the Access'2000 I noticed that it can store 2GB of information. But the problem is, I WANT MORE SPACE!!! 
Is there anyway to work around this problem??
And why the hell did MS use this kind of limit? I could have understood if the limit was for example 1.000.000 entries, or something like that, but a limit for the filesize of the database..
